*{margin:0px;padding:0px;}
body {
	font-family: "宋体",Arial, Helvetica, sans-serif;
	font-size: 12px;
	background-color:#D9F5FF;
	background-image: url(../images/bg01.jpg);
	background-repeat: no-repeat;
	background-position: center top;
}
html{min-width:1002px;margin:0 auto;overflow-x:hidden;}
ul,li,ol{list-style-type: none;}
a{text-decoration: none;color:#BBE1E4;}
a:hover{text-decoration: underline;}
img{border:0px;}

.header{height:393px;overflow:hidden;width:988px;margin:0 auto;}
.logo{width:988px;height:357px;overflow:hidden;}
.logo a{width:128px;height:72px;overflow:hidden;display:block;margin-left:21px;margin-top:13px;}
.nav{height:36px;overflow:hidden;padding-left:135px;wdith:853px;}
.nav a{width:147px;height:36px;overflow:hidden;float:left;margin-right:20px;}
.nav a.nav3{}
.nav a.nav4{margin-right:43px;}
.nav a.nav5{margin-right:0px;}
.main{
	width:100%;
	overflow:hidden;
	background-image: url(../images/main.jpg);
	background-repeat: no-repeat;
	background-position: center top;
}
.main_box{width:988px;overflow:hidden;margin:0 auto;}
.hdsm{
	height:210px;
	overflow:hidden;
	background-image: url(../images/hdsm_bg.jpg);
	background-repeat: no-repeat;
	color:#B9E2E6;
}
.hdsm_tit{
	height:36px;
	overflow:hidden;
	background-image: url(../images/hdbm_bg.jpg);
	background-repeat: no-repeat;
	background-position: 215px 17px;
}
.hdsm_box{width:736px;height:168px;overflow:hidden;margin-left:219px;}
.ipt1{width:105px;height:21px;border:1px solid #082837;background-color:#000000;color:#FFFFFF;line-height:21px;}
.btn2{
	width:61px;
	height:28px;
	border:0px;
	background-image: url(../images/ipt1.jpg);
	background-repeat: no-repeat;
}
a.reg{position:relative;top:9px;*top:4px;}
.form{height:35px;overflow:hidden;}
.hdsm_text{
	line-height:1.4em;
	padding-top:10px;
	
}
.con2{
	width:988px;
	overflow:hidden;
	background-image: url(../images/center.jpg);
	background-repeat: repeat-y;
}
.con2_tit{
	height:50px;
	overflow:hidden;
	background-image: url(../images/con2_tit.jpg);
	background-repeat: no-repeat;
	background-position: 37px 0px;
}
.con2_tit a{font-size:14px;float:right;margin-right:40px;margin-top:23px;}
.con2_left{width:654px;padding-left:14px;overflow:hidden;float:left;}
.con2_right{width:320px;overflow:hidden;float:left;height:}
.mm_tj{height:185px;overflow:hidden;}
.mm_tj li{width:163px;height:174px;overflow:hidden;float:left;text-align:center;color:#BBE1E4;}
.mm_tj li img{width:120px;height:120px;border:4px solid #51787D;display:block;margin:0 auto;margin-top:13px;}
.mm_tj li p{height:18px;line-height:18px;padding-top:5px;}
.mm_select_tit{
	height:35px;
	overflow:hidden;
	background-image: url(../images/select_bg.jpg);
	background-repeat: no-repeat;
	background-position: 20px 7px;
	padding-left:355px;width:298px;
}
.mm_select_tit{font-size:14px;color:#50797D;}
.btn3{
	width:61px;
	height:26px;
	border:0px;
	background-image: url(../images/ipt3.jpg);
	background-repeat: no-repeat;
}
.mm_select li{width:162px;height:200px;overflow:hidden;float:left;text-align:center;}
.mm_select li img.pt_img{width:120px;height:120px;border:4px solid #4F787C;display:block;margin:0 auto;margin-top:12px;}
.mm_select li p{height:20px;color:#BBE1E4;margin-top:6px;}
.mm_select li p img{margin-left:5px;margin-right:2px;position:relative;top:2px;}
.mm_select li p span{color:#FFF100;}
.mm_select li .tp_ico {
	width:128px;
	height:27px;
	overflow:hidden;
	margin:0 auto;
	display:block;
	background-image: url(../images/tp_ico.jpg);
	background-repeat: no-repeat;
	background-position: center center;
}
#tp_box{width:300px;height:150px;position:absolute;background-color:#293F50;border:4px solid #748B85;text-align:center;color:#FFFFFF;font-size:14px;}
#tp_box h2{height:25px;text-align:right;font-size:12px;font-weight:normal;line-height:25px; width:294px;}
.btn4{
	width:38px;
	height:20px;
	border:0px;
	background-image: url(../images/ipt4.jpg);
	background-repeat: no-repeat;
}
#tp_box h3{height:40px;color:#FFFFFF;font-size:14px;}
.pagelist{text-align:center;clear:both;padding-top:10px;height:25px;font-size:14px;color:#51787F}
.hdzx {width:290px;overflow:hidden;}
.hdzx h2{height:10px;overflow:hidden;}
.hd_top{width:260px;margin-left:26px;overflow:hidden;color:#50797F}
.hd_top_img{width:82px;height:80px;overflow:hidden;float:left;}
.hd_top_img img{width:71px;height:71px;border:3px solid #51787D}
.hd_top_text{width:178px;height:80px;float:left;overflow:hidden;line-height:1.5em;}
.hd_top_text h3{height:25px;line-height:25px;overflow:hidden;font-size:12px;}
.hdzx ul{width:260px;margin-left:26px;overflow:hidden;}
.hdzx li{
	height:22px;
	line-height:22px;
	border-bottom: 1px dotted #51797B;
	overflow:hidden;
	margin-top:5px;
	text-indent:10px;
	background-image: url(../images/ico02.jpg);
	background-repeat: no-repeat;
	background-position: 0px 8px;
}
.vod{width:260px;overflow:hidden;margin-left:26px;margin-top:18px;}
.vod h2{
	height:35px;
	overflow:hidden;
	font-size:14px;
	font-weight:normal;
	background-image: url(../images/vod_bg.jpg);
	background-repeat: no-repeat;
	background-position: 0px 2px;
}
.vod h2 a{float:right;margin-top:2px;}
.vod_box{margin-top:5px;height:150px;}
.vod_box .hd_top_img{width:135px;height:132px;overflow:hidden;float:left;}
.vod_box .hd_top_img img{width:120px;height:120px;border:4px solid #51787D}
.vod_box .hd_top_text{width:125px;height:132px;float:left;overflow:hidden;line-height:1.5em;}
.vod_box .hd_top_text h3{height:auto;line-height:1.4em;overflow:hidden;font-size:12px;}
.line_bottom{
	width:988px;
	margin:0 auto;
	height:28px;
	background-image: url(../images/bottom.jpg);
	background-repeat: no-repeat;
}
.footer{width:1000px;margin:0 auto;text-align:center;line-height:1.6em;font-size:14px;padding-top:12px;padding-bottom:10px;}
/*我的主页*/
.myhome{
	background-image: url(../images/center2.jpg);
	background-repeat: repeat-y;
}
.myInfo{width:640px;overflow:hidden;margin:0 auto;margin-top:35px;}
.my_img{width:210px;height:230px;overflow:hidden;float:left;}
.my_detail{width:430px;overflow:hidden;float:left;}
.my_img img{width:180px;height:180px;display:block;margin:0 auto;border:3px solid #4F767B;margin-top:8px;}
.my_img .tp_ico {
	width:128px;
	height:27px;
	overflow:hidden;
	margin:0 auto;
	display:block;
	background-image: url(../images/tp_ico.jpg);
	background-repeat: no-repeat;
	background-position: center center;
	margin-top:6px;
}
.my_detail li{margin-top:5px;line-height:1.5em;}
.my_detail li span{color:#FEF200}
.Ta_photo{width:500px;margin:0 auto;overflow:hidden;}
.Ta_photo h2{
	height:25px;
	overflow:hidden;
	background-image: url(../images/Ta_photo.jpg);
	background-repeat: no-repeat;
	background-position: center center;
}

.rollBox{width:500px;height:100px;overflow:hidden;margin-top:10px;}
.rollBox .LeftBotton a{height:40px;width:30px;background:url(../images/btn_ico.jpg) no-repeat 0px 0;overflow:hidden;float:left;display:inline;margin:20px 0 0 0;cursor:pointer;background-color:red;}
.rollBox .RightBotton a{height:40px;width:30px;background:url(../images/btn_ico.jpg) no-repeat -30px 0;overflow:hidden;float:left;display:inline;margin:20px 0 0 0;cursor:pointer;background-color:red;}
.rollBox .LeftBotton a:hover{background:url(../images/btn_ico.jpg) no-repeat -60px 0;}
.rollBox .RightBotton a:hover{background:url(../images/btn_ico.jpg) no-repeat -90px 0;}
.rollBox .Cont{width:428px;overflow:hidden;float:left;}
.rollBox .ScrCont{width:10000000px;}
.rollBox .Cont .pic{width:107px;float:left;text-align:center;}
.rollBox .Cont .pic img{border:3px solid #51787F;display:block;margin:0 auto;width:72px;height:72px;}
.rollBox .Cont .pic p{line-height:26px;color:#505050;}
.rollBox .Cont a:link,.rollBox .Cont a:visited{color:#626466;text-decoration:none;}
.rollBox .Cont a:hover{color:#f00;text-decoration:underline;}
.rollBox #List1,.rollBox #List2{float:left;}
/*注册页*/
.reg{
	background-image:url(../images/reg_bg.jpg);
	background-repeat: no-repeat;
	background-position: center top;
	background-color:#CDEBF5;
}
.reg_header{height:530px;overflow:hidden;width:988px;margin:0 auto;}
.reg_box{
	width:946px;
	overflow:hidden;
	padding-top:10px;
	padding-bottom:10px;
	background-image: url(../images/reg_c_bg.jpg);
	background-repeat: repeat-y;margin:0 auto;
}
.reg_bottom{
	width:954px;
	overflow:hidden;
	height:51px;
	background-image: url(../images/reg_b_bg.jpg);
	background-repeat: no-repeat;margin:0 auto;
}
.reg_box table{margin:0 auto;font-size:14px;font-weight:bold;color:#945A35;}
.reg_box td{padding-top:8px;padding-bottom:8px;}
.reg_box td.a1{width:130px;padding-right:10px;}
.int01,.int02,.int03{width:107px;height:21px;background-color:#FFF;border:1px solid #9E9E9E;line-height:21px;}
.int02{width:45px;margin-right:4px;}
.int03{width:232px;}
.int04{width:232px;height:60px;background-color:#FFF;border:1px solid #9E9E9E;}
.tj{
	width:98px;
	height:28px;
	border:0px;
	background-image: url(../images/tj_btn.jpg);
	background-repeat: no-repeat;
}
.reg_box table .img_sm{font-weight:normal;color:#F30;position:relative;top:10px;font-size:12px;left:-4px;}
/*活动说明*/
.detail{	background-image:url(../images/detail_bg.jpg);
	background-repeat: no-repeat;
	background-position: center top;
	background-color:#D5E9F3;}
.xm_con{width:946px;overflow:hidden;margin:0 auto;}
.xm_box1{
	height:240px;
	overflow:hidden;
	background-image: url(../images/detail_box01.jpg);
	background-repeat: no-repeat;
}
.xm_box2{height:660px;overflow:hidden;	background-image: url(../images/detail_box02.jpg);
	background-repeat: no-repeat;}
.xm_box3{height:525px;overflow:hidden;	background-image: url(../images/detail_box03.jpg);
	background-repeat: no-repeat;}